ABRASILVER ANNOUNCES COMMENCEMENT OF DRILLING AT LA COIPITA PROJECT

Drilling at Abrasilver Resource Corp.'s La Coipita copper-gold porphyry project in San Juan, Argentina, has begun.

The initial drill program is expected to consist of two drill rigs, drilling a planned total of 2,600 metres over four holes, focusing on the La Coipita target.

The drill program is fully financed by a subsidiary of Teck Resources Ltd. under the terms of the option and joint venture agreement, as per the company's news release dated Jan. 22, 2024.

John Miniotis, president and chief executive officer, commented: "We are excited to see the initiation of Teck's maiden drill program at La Coipita, which aims to unlock the potential of this promising copper porphyry project. Our large land package hosts multiple high-priority exploration targets, and we are optimistic about the positive outcomes that may result from this exploration phase."

La Coipita project overview

The La Coipita project is located in San Juan province, in a geological setting similar to world-class deposits in the same belt, including the Filo del Sol and Los Azules projects, where porphyry-style mineralization is found immediately beneath epithermal mineralization.

The initial drill program will test zones of high chargeability and conductivity below sericitic alteration at surface, in the lower-elevation area east of previous drilling.

About Abrasilver Resource Corp.

Abrasilver is an advanced-stage exploration company focused on rapidly advancing its 100-per-cent-owned Diablillos silver-gold project in the mining-friendly Salta province of Argentina. The current measured and indicated mineral resource estimate for Diablillos consists of 53.3 million tonnes grading 87 grams per tonne silver and 0.79 g/t gold, containing approximately 148 million ounces silver and 1.4 million ounces gold, with significant further exploration upside potential. In addition, the company has entered into an earn-in option and joint venture agreement with Teck on the La Coipita project, whereby Teck can finance up to $20-million (U.S.) in exploration expenditures and make certain other payments to earn up to an 80-per-cent interest.
